Presented By: Center for Bioethics and Social Sciences in Medicine (CBSSM)

"Clinical Ethics and COVID: Reflections After One Year"

Nneka Sederstrom, PhD, MPH, MA; Janice Firn, PhD, MSW, HEC-C; Naomi Laventhal;Andrew Shuman, MD, FACS, HEC-C, MD, MA;

Event ad Event ad
Event ad
The COVID-19 pandemic has strained healthcare providers, patients, and systems in ways previously unimaginable. Clinical ethicists have been summoned to the forefront of the pandemic response, both at the bedside as well as on a meta-level. This interactive panel will consider the lessons after one year of managing pandemic ethics, covering issues of equity, scarce resource allocation, proactive ethics, and visitor policies.
